What is a Grader Machine?
Before we get our hands dirty, let’s clarify what a grader machine actually is. Typically, it's a long, flat machine equipped with a blade that can be adjusted to create a smooth surface. It's the go-to equipment for grading dirt roads, leveling land, and even creating drainage ditches. With its ability to fine-tune surfaces, it’s a must-have on any construction site.

Maintenance of Dirt Roads
In rural areas, dirt roads are the lifelines connecting communities. The grader machine plays a vital role in maintaining these roads. Regular grading prevents erosion and potholes, making travel safer for everyone. It’s a simple yet effective way to keep the wheels turning!
